Though it comprises a 4.6% share of the world population, U.S. fatalities in mass shootings account for 1.43% of the worldwide total. https://papers.ssrn.com/sol3/papers.cfm?abstract_id=3238736 Further, more than two-thirds of U.S. mass shootings are domestic violence incidents without a secondary criminal motivation. https://injepijournal.biomedcentral.com/articles/10.1186/s40621-021-00330-0
